Have you ever wanted to own a Maybach 57? How about the one that Kanye West and Jay-Z "customize" in the music video for their hit single Otis? Well now you can!...that is, if you can afford it.
Auction house Phillips de Pury & Co. is auctioning off the car tomorrow night (March 8th) at the New York Contemporary Art Evening Sale with the proceeds going to Save the Children. Of course, they needed to have someone take some awesome images to showcase the sale and they asked Morten Smidt to do so!
Here are some of the images Morten took for Phillips. He admitted that he had a lot of fun shooting this...which is no surprise! It's a pretty cool subject....
